We have a fantastic opportunity for SEND Mini-Bus Drivers to join our Community Care Team based in Addlestone.

As a Driver with EMED you will work as part of a team to transport members of our local communities in a 16-seater, wheelchair accessible vehicle.

We are looking for experienced drivers who hold a D Licence, Minibus Driver to join our team to deliver care in the community by transporting Special Educational and Disability Needs (SEND) transport for children to and from healthcare facilities, i.e. schools and other learning hubs to repatriation and travel to specialist education centres.

This role is Monday-Friday, term time only and working split shifts 06:30-09:00 and 15:00-17:30(Example shifts, these can vary depending on travel time). 20-30hrs pw.

About Us

The exciting merger of ERS Medical and E-Zec Medical has enabled us to rebrand, therefore as a combined business we are now known as EMED Group. We are the largest Patient Transport and Care Partner to the NHS with more than 2,500 colleagues across 50 depots. Our ambition is to continue developing transport services that improve the health and wellbeing for people across our local communities by providing transport that supports patient care, community support, secure mental health and medical courier services.
